DELL Partner Code Support

In the scope of supporting Brand Partner Codes, we added a “Partner Code” field to the DELL custom registration page. Thus DELL partners can enter their DELL partner code, which makes it easier to link them to internal DELL records. From then on, we can report on such DELL partner codes from DELL’s own registration form, and avoid providing GDPR-sensitive private data from Icecat’s backoffice to identify a DELL user. Therefore, Brand Partner Code is also included in the “registration” reports to DELL from its own DELL content registration page.

TomTom Import History Cleansed

Editors can’t open the product import history in the PIM backoffice for TomTom products. As the TomTom feed produces a too big list of data-sheet changes. Therefore, we decided to implement a script that will clean all history except for the past three months. This script runs once per month and cleans the history data. Therefore the table becomes accessible again for editor analysis. Product import history is typically used by editors to analyze what goes wrong in the TomTom import feed. And to learn how to improve the import logic.
